Still a work in progress.... but here is my build:
1991 Honda CRX DX
Converted to MPFI
Converted to OBD-1
B18C1 Block
B16A2 Head
AEM v2 CAI
Noname headers
Not sure what rims, traded my rota slipstreams for these plus $500. :(
Extreme dimensions polyurethane mugen 6 piece body kit
Extreme dimensions F1 fenders (wanted stock but for half the price - ill take it, good fit too for fiberglass)
Cervinis heavy fiberglass hood, probably heavier than stock. But tough as steel.
